Carl Auböck Snakeskin Wrapped Brass Pipe Stand

About the Item

Brass and snakeskin pipe stand by Austrian industrial designer Carl Auböck, c.1950s. The curved brass frame is partially wrapped in a tan and brown snakeskin. Dimensions: 5" width x 1.75" depth x 1.75" height. Condition: Good vintage condition; brass carries an age-appropriate patina.
